The initial composition was synthesized by co-hydrolysis of (C3H7O)3Al and (C2H5O)4Si in the C6H14–NH3H2O system. Aluminum hydrosilicate with the composition Al2Si2O5(OH)4 was synthesized under hydrothermal conditions (220 C, 2 MPa, 96 h). Particles of plate-like morphology with av erage length 100– 200 nm and 60 nm thickness were obtained. The PXRD patterns revealed the presence of two phases. Plate-like kaolinites are found. Also we observed the formation of a halloysite-like phase. Studies of synthesized samples by IR spectroscopy and thermal analysis revealed the presence of organic-modified hydrosilicate with phase transition around 412 C. The resulting phase is promising for studying the processes of adsorption and further exfoliation.</p></abstract><trans-abstract xml:lang="ru"><p>Мы изучили процесс получения наноструктурного галлуазита путем варьирования параметров для создания исходной композиции.
